1.2363 cold work tool steel
A2 steel is an air-quenched die steel with deep air-quenched hardening properties, which is extremely beneficial for complex molds that must maintain their shape after quenching and tempering. The deformation of this steel due to air quenching is only about 1/4 of that of manganese-containing oil-quenched tool steel. The wear resistance is between manganese and high-carbon and high-chromium tool steels. Its toughness is better than any one, especially It is suitable for tools that require good wear resistance and special toughness. It is widely used in blanking dies and forming dies, rolls, punches, calendering dies and thread rolling dies, and also used in some types of scissors blades. . Cold work die steel is A2 steel imported from the United States, and it is the most widely used type of A-type air-quenched steel. It is suitable for cold work die steel that requires both wear resistance and toughness. It can replace CrWMn and 9Mn2V steel to make medium and small cold blanking dies, blanking dies, forming dies and punches.
